The Malware Injection: Browser extensions promising this feature are notorious. Once installed, they can hijack your search engine, inject ads into every page you visit, or quietly mine cryptocurrency on your laptop.

5.2 Residual Data

The internet is permanent. Tools that claim to unlock photos often utilize cached versions of profile pictures from search engines (Google Images, Bing) or the Internet Archive (Wayback Machine). If a profile was public last month and is locked today, the public photo may still exist in these archives.
